FINANCE REVIEW SUMMARY — Quick read for the board: the Marroline licensing spat with Dextrapane Ltd. is dragging on. Legal fees are up, but royalty reserves cover the likely range. Worst case, we eat one quarter's margin on the Harlowe product line. We'd rather settle than fight through arbitration in Penvale. Short confidential note on plans below.

board note of yahog-haduf: Only 5 of the 120 pilot accounts renewed Quenwyn, so a churn review is set for October 1.

The DeployHerald bot exposes a single REST endpoint that plugin authors can poll for current deploy status across Quillbrook environments. Responses include the release tag, rollout percentage, and last health check timestamp. All requests must be authenticated against the Herald Core service, which validates tokens server-side. For local plugin development, use the shared staging credential shown below.

app token of hawif-kafof = kto15_B3AN0KfpZRy4TLc

## Artifact Signing — Inventory Reconciliation Job

The nightly reconciliation job for Stockline now signs its output manifests before upload. Unsigned manifests are rejected by the Ledgerbox ingest as of build 412. Two mismatches last week traced to a stale key on the runner pool; rotated Tuesday. Action for sync: confirm all runners pull the current key at job start. The active signing key for the reconciliation pipeline is as follows.

signing key of yafop-taguf = bky3_Kre

- [ ] Step 4: Restore signing key for SpokeShift rebalancing tool. Maintainers: do this only during a declared ceremony. Two operators minimum. Offline laptop from the Garrick cabinet, no network. Verify firmware checksum against the printed sheet first. Load the key shard bundle, confirm shard count is 3-of-5, then run the restore utility. Log start/end times in the ceremony binder. At the prompt, enter the recovery passphrase printed below.

vault phrase of yaguf-hahaf = druath-holix